summ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ichele Noberasco <s4t4n@gentoo.org>2005-01-25 09:32:32 +0000
committerMichele Noberasco <s4t4n@gentoo.org>2005-01-25 09:32:32 +0000
commit769bde429a70aaec3fddc1e160cb469c7be1fdb6 (patch)
tree4d1692faf30f952d28ef3cd170fa149e8467057f /x11-plugins/wmacpi
parentThe ICE problems are unrelated to this version of gcc. bonsaikitten is havin... (diff)
downloadgentoo-2-769bde429a70aaec3fddc1e160cb469c7be1fdb6.tar.gz
gentoo-2-769bde429a70aaec3fddc1e160cb469c7be1fdb6.tar.bz2
gentoo-2-769bde429a70aaec3fddc1e160cb469c7be1fdb6.zip
Version bump, plus patch that adds windowed mode support. Closes #76885. Also updated copyright headers.
(Portage version: 2.0.51-r14)
Diffstat (limited to 'x11-plugins/wmacpi')
-rw-r--r--x11-plugins/wmacpi/ChangeLog13
-rw-r--r--x11-plugins/wmacpi/Manifest12
-rw-r--r--x11-plugins/wmacpi/files/2.1rc1-nodeps.patch20
-rw-r--r--x11-plugins/wmacpi/files/2.1rc1-windowed.patch29
-rw-r--r--x11-plugins/wmacpi/files/digest-wmacpi-2.1_rc11
-rw-r--r--x11-plugins/wmacpi/wmacpi-1.34.ebuild4
-rw-r--r--x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ild4
-rw-r--r--x11-plugins/wmacpi/wmacpi-2.1_rc1.ebuild44
8 files changed, 117 insertions, 10 deletions
diff --git a/x11-plugins/wmacpi/ChangeLog b/x11-plugins/wmacpi/ChangeLog
index 5dfe915157a3..fdf3a1120d7a 100644
--- a/x11-plugins/wmacpi/ChangeLog
+++ b/x11-plugins/wmacpi/ChangeLog
@@ -1,6 +1,15 @@
# ChangeLog for x11-plugins/wmacpi
-# Copyright 2002-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/ChangeLog,v 1.15 2004/11/01 20:21:38 gustavoz Exp $
+# Copyright 1999-2005 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/ChangeLog,v 1.16 2005/01/25 09:32:31 s4t4n Exp $
+
+*wmacpi-2.1_rc1 (25 Jan 2005)
+
+ 25 Jan 2005; Michele Noberasco <s4t4n@gentoo.org> wmacpi-2.1_rc1.ebuild:
+ Version bump, plus patch that adds support for windowed mode.
+ Closes #76885, submitted (and patches provided) by Jochen Eisinger
+ <jochen.eisinger@gmx.de>
+ wmacpi-1.34.ebuild, wmacpi-1.99_p7.ebuild:
+ Update copyright headers...
01 Nov 2004; Gustavo Zacarias <gustavoz@gentoo.org> wmacpi-1.34.ebuild,
wmacpi-1.99_p7.ebuild:
diff --git a/x11-plugins/wmacpi/Manifest b/x11-plugins/wmacpi/Manifest
index 10f50a70ade0..be6f6cf1b03c 100644
--- a/x11-plugins/wmacpi/Manifest
+++ b/x11-plugins/wmacpi/Manifest
@@ -1,8 +1,12 @@
+MD5 a7278b164a93e4d8a52e2717325d0b8b wmacpi-1.99_p7.ebuild 866
+MD5 996a78f8dca8c155780726908ade32fa wmacpi-1.34.ebuild 953
+MD5 5bc54a530327033490ad900baf445ed7 wmacpi-2.1_rc1.ebuild 988
MD5 f8ca86436d4063bb8ac73db76544b73c ChangeLog 1769
MD5 4719e916cabe20df559a3e88d5f4722a metadata.xml 250
-MD5 996a78f8dca8c155780726908ade32fa wmacpi-1.34.ebuild 953
-MD5 a7278b164a93e4d8a52e2717325d0b8b wmacpi-1.99_p7.ebuild 866
-MD5 e5a0e14c3f7c1b1fd21560657bb64e88 files/1.34-acpi.patch 469
-MD5 419ea648d99ea0f0f1ce6fe742df1cab files/1.34-apm.patch 466
+MD5 700b8b4a46daa2ccab0929b285f36019 files/2.1rc1-windowed.patch 918
+MD5 551fb5d3e01599cf89e3670d19000ff8 files/digest-wmacpi-2.1_rc1 65
MD5 965b453bc3b6385a827d50c8cc05af3f files/digest-wmacpi-1.34 62
+MD5 419ea648d99ea0f0f1ce6fe742df1cab files/1.34-apm.patch 466
+MD5 e5a0e14c3f7c1b1fd21560657bb64e88 files/1.34-acpi.patch 469
+MD5 a4e62d6f61f4a5d669dadf8d1a604c04 files/2.1rc1-nodeps.patch 544
MD5 3ced18da6e5bf0b6a8113eb56cb0f0cb files/digest-wmacpi-1.99_p7 65
diff --git a/x11-plugins/wmacpi/files/2.1rc1-nodeps.patch b/x11-plugins/wmacpi/files/2.1rc1-nodeps.patch
new file mode 100644
index 000000000000..60c29ace2543
--- /dev/null
+++ b/x11-plugins/wmacpi/files/2.1rc1-nodeps.patch
@@ -0,0 +1,20 @@
+--- wmacpi-2.1rc1/Makefile.orig 2005-01-25 09:55:01.637030220 +0100
++++ wmacpi-2.1rc1/Makefile 2005-01-25 09:55:19.265329634 +0100
+@@ -34,7 +34,7 @@
+ WMOBJ := $(patsubst %.c,%.o,$(filter %.c,$(WMSRC)))
+
+ # include per-file dependencies
+-include $(WMOBJ:.o=.d)
++#include $(WMOBJ:.o=.d)
+
+ wmacpi: $(WMOBJ)
+ $(CC) $(LDFLAGS) -o $@ $^
+@@ -44,7 +44,7 @@
+ ifdef BUILD_CLI
+ CLSRC := acpi.c libacpi.c
+ CLOBJ := $(patsubst %.c,%.o,$(filter %.c,$(CLSRC)))
+-include $(CLOBJ:.o=.d)
++#include $(CLOBJ:.o=.d)
+
+ acpi: $(CLOBJ)
+ $(CC) $(LDFLAGS) -o $@ $^
diff --git a/x11-plugins/wmacpi/files/2.1rc1-windowed.patch b/x11-plugins/wmacpi/files/2.1rc1-windowed.patch
new file mode 100644
index 000000000000..844183727eec
--- /dev/null
+++ b/x11-plugins/wmacpi/files/2.1rc1-windowed.patch
@@ -0,0 +1,29 @@
+--- wmacpi-2.1rc1/wmacpi.c.orig 2005-01-05 07:16:09.000000000 +0100
++++ wmacpi-2.1rc1/wmacpi.c 2005-01-25 10:03:47.933403683 +0100
+@@ -574,7 +574,8 @@
+ "\t\t\tdefault 20 (once every three seconds)\n"
+ "-f\t\t\tforce the use of capacity mode for calculating time remaining\n"
+ "-n\t\t\tdo not blink\n"
+- "-w\t\t\trun in command line mode\n"
++ "-w\t\t\trun in windowed mode\n"
++ "-x\t\t\trun in command line mode\n"
+ "-a <samples>\t\tsamples to average over (cli mode only)\n"
+ "-v\t\t\tincrease verbosity\n"
+ "\t\t\tcan be used multiple times to increase verbosity further\n"
+@@ -728,9 +729,15 @@
+ case 'n':
+ dockapp->blink = 0;
+ break;
+- case 'w':
++ case 'x':
+ cli = 1;
+ break;
++ case 'w':
++ {
++ char *args[] = { "", "-w" };
++ DAParseArguments(2, args, NULL, 0, "", "");
++ }
++ break;
+ case 'a':
+ if(optarg != NULL) {
+ samples = atoi(optarg);
diff --git a/x11-plugins/wmacpi/files/digest-wmacpi-2.1_rc1 b/x11-plugins/wmacpi/files/digest-wmacpi-2.1_rc1
new file mode 100644
index 000000000000..fd7f3369f97a
--- /dev/null
+++ b/x11-plugins/wmacpi/files/digest-wmacpi-2.1_rc1
@@ -0,0 +1 @@
+MD5 899d021713609ec71d8ec2d98b6c41dd wmacpi-2.1rc1.tar.bz2 28051
diff --git a/x11-plugins/wmacpi/wmacpi-1.34.ebuild b/x11-plugins/wmacpi/wmacpi-1.34.ebuild
index dddfd38b1579..9a5bcb6b7674 100644
--- a/x11-plugins/wmacpi/wmacpi-1.34.ebuild
+++ b/x11-plugins/wmacpi/wmacpi-1.34.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2004 Gentoo Foundation
+#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/wmacpi-1.34.ebuild,v 1.11 2004/11/01 20:21:38 gustavoz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/wmacpi-1.34.ebuild,v 1.12 2005/01/25 09:32:32 s4t4n Exp $
inherit eutils
diff --git a/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ild b/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ild
index 87ef18b12e79..95fc9c8940c7 100644
--- a/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ild
+++ b/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ild
@@ -1,6 +1,6 @@
-# Copyright 1999-2004 Gentoo Foundation
+# Copyright 1999-2005 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ild,v 1.4 2004/11/01 20:21:38 gustavoz Exp $
+#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/wmacpi-1.99_p7.ebuild,v 1.5 2005/01/25 09:32:32 s4t4n Exp $
IUSE=""
DESCRIPTION="WMaker DockApp: ACPI status monitor for laptops"
diff --git a/x11-plugins/wmacpi/wmacpi-2.1_rc1.ebuild b/x11-plugins/wmacpi/wmacpi-2.1_rc1.ebuild
new file mode 100644
index 000000000000..748f74b268be
--- /dev/null
+++ b/x11-plugins/wmacpi/wmacpi-2.1_rc1.ebuild
@@ -0,0 +1,44 @@
+# Copyright 1999-2005 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/x11-plugins/wmacpi/wmacpi-2.1_rc1.ebuild,v 1.1 2005/01/25 09:32:32 s4t4n Exp $
+
+inherit eutils
+
+IUSE=""
+DESCRIPTION="WMaker DockApp: ACPI status monitor for laptops"
+HOMEPAGE="http://himi.org/wmacpi/"
+MY_PV="2.1rc1"
+MY_P="${PN}-${MY_PV}"
+S="${WORKDIR}/${MY_P}"
+SRC_URI="http://himi.org/wmacpi/download/${MY_P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86 -sparc ~amd64 -ppc"
+
+DEPEND="virtual/x11
+ >=x11-libs/libdockapp-0.5.0"
+
+src_unpack()
+{
+ unpack ${A}
+ epatch ${FILESDIR}/${MY_PV}-windowed.patch
+ epatch ${FILESDIR}/${MY_PV}-nodeps.patch
+}
+
+src_compile()
+{
+ emake OPT="${CFLAGS}" || die
+}
+
+src_install()
+{
+ # Fix for #60685:
+ # acpi and acpi.1 conflict with package sys-apps/acpi
+ mv acpi acpi-batt-status
+ mv acpi.1 acpi-batt-status.1
+
+ dobin wmacpi acpi-batt-status
+ doman wmacpi.1 acpi-batt-status.1
+ dodoc AUTHORS ChangeLog README
+}